Gentex CorporationGNTX:US Last Price23.67 Market Cap5.084B CountryUnited States State (US only)Michigan1D0.21%N/A7D2.16%N/A30D1.68%N/A6M16.21%N/A1Y22.62%N/AYTD17.61%N/A